The chapters only look unrelated.
Before real estate, I led a company in the government and national security space at the senior-most levels. Before that, I was a U.S. Air Force intelligence analyst with CIA-enhanced training. After my service I taught kindergarten. Every chapter trained the same instinct: serve the people in the room with a clear brief, not a performance.
I was named 2026 South Carolina Vetrepreneur of the Year by Military Friendly. I still run a Charleston real estate practice — research tools, military relocation, luxury Mount Pleasant — because that is where the discipline earns its keep one transaction at a time.
